Job Description

  • Responsible for development, implementation and administration of recruitment programs
  • Direct the activities of a team who assist with development of innovative, creative, and proactive recruitment strategies to meet the business needs of each client, internal department, and appropriate stakeholders
  • Set team goals and targets and monitor progress against recruitment department metrics. Responsible for measuring team productivity.
  • Lead a team responsible for the execution of initial screening interviews, telephone interviews, and/or face-to-face interviews with prospective applicants
  • Work with hiring manager(s), HR, and appropriate stakeholders to determine final decisions on candidate hiring; make recommendations on appropriate hire(s) based on need and candidate interaction
  • Partner with HR and Compensation to offer competitive compensation packages and facilitate negotiation with candidates
  • Coaches team in leveraging various resources -- internet, community organizations, print media, formal/informal networks, colleges, trade associations - to directly and indirectly source and attract qualified candidates
  • Ensures the maintenance of accurate and concise records and reports concerning all phases of the recruitment process, working within the Applicant Tracking System (ATS) and HRIS tools
  • Measures team performance against maintaining consistent standards for all applicants and ensuring compliance with all local rules and regulations related to hiring and recruiting
  • Promote the Company image to candidates and external service providers

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ree in related field and 2-4 years relevant experience preferred
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al
  • Ability to lead team in multi-tasking, prioritization, and meeting timelines on deliverable
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
  • Awareness of recruiting metrics and trends: retention, quality of hire, net throughput, etc.
  • Self-starter, sense of urgency, and works well under pressure, ability to work in a high-velocity environment
  • Strong attention to detail
  • Ability to foster a sense of professionalism and relationship building for self and team
  • Ability to handle and maintain confidential information
